Articles of тост

Android: Java: использование строкового ресурса в Toast

Мой код: public static void ToastMemoryShort (Context context) { CharSequence text = getString(R.string.toast_memoryshort); //error here Toast.makeText(context, text, Toast.LENGTH_LONG).show(); return; } Но я получаю «Не могу сделать статическую ссылку на нестатический метод getString (int) из типа Context» в Eclipse. Я пытаюсь подготовиться к локализации моего приложения (получение всех жестко закодированных строк в ресурсы), поэтому, где у […]

Как отобразить тост внутри обработчика / потока?

Я хочу показать тост, как только сообщение будет отправлено в сокет. После этого «Log.d» («ClientActivity», «C: Sent.»); Нужно ли мне создать отдельный поток для отображения Toast? public class ClientActivity extends Activity { private Handler handler = new Handler(); @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.client); serverIp = (EditText) findViewById(R.id.EditText01); message =(EditText) findViewById(R.id.EditText02); connectPhones = […]

Почему тост-сообщение не отображается в операционной системе Android 4.1, содержащей мобильный

Я не могу видеть тост-сообщение в мобильном телефоне Android 4.1. До вчерашнего дня я смог увидеть тост-сообщение. С сегодняшнего дня только я не вижу сообщение. Пожалуйста, помогите мне. Toast.makeText(getApplicationContext(), "hi", Toast.LENGTH_SHORT).show(); Я также пробовал нестандартное сообщение вместо тоста. Но все равно не работает. Пользовательский тост: LayoutInflater inflater=getLayoutInflater(); View layout = inflater.inflate(R.layout.toast_layout,(ViewGroup) findViewById(R.id.toast_layout_root)); TextView text = […]

Метод anko toast () вызывает java.lang.NoSuchMethodError при вызове из фрагмента

У меня возникает ошибка, когда я вызываю тост (текст сообщения Toast) из Android Fragment: Java.lang.NoSuchMethodError: нет виртуального метода getActivity () Landroid / app / Activity; В классе Landroid / support / v4 / app / Fragment; Или его суперклассы (объявление «android.support.v4.app.Fragment» появляется в name-of-the-file-classes.dex) Я использую Anko v0.9.1 и Kotlin 1.0.6 Что может быть причиной […]

Как сделать тост из класса non-activity?

У меня есть класс, который я использую для получения данных GPS в рамках своей деятельности. В конструкторе я передаю ему контекст активности: gpsFetcher = new GPSFetcher(this); И в классе gpsFetcher у меня есть: this.context = c.getApplicationContext(); Или просто this.context = c; И затем я называю тост: Toast.makeText(context, "sometext", Toast.LENGTH_LONG); Но он никогда не появляется … […]

Отображение сообщения Toast из класса Application

У меня есть несколько классов в моем приложении. Некоторые из них – занятия, услуги и чистые классы Java. Я знаю, что могу отображать сообщение Toast изнутри Activity, но я бы хотел показать Toast из чистого класса java. В java-классе я передаю контекст в конструктор, но это не похоже на тост. Я создал метод в классе […]

Android отменяет Toast при выходе из приложения и когда отображается тост

Я читал об этой проблеме, но ответы, похоже, не работают. Я показываю Toast когда пользователь нажимает кнопку. Когда пользователь постоянно нажимает кнопку, тост продолжает отображаться снова и снова, даже когда пользователь выходит из этой операции. Длина тоста короткая. Длина тоста не может быть изменена, поскольку текст длинный. Это то, что я пробовал на данный момент: […]

Скрыть тост

Я разрабатываю приложение, которое использует системную активность для добавления контакта в память телефона. Это внешнее действие запускает Toast после сохранения контакта. Есть ли возможность избавиться от него? Было бы идеально, если бы я мог получить ссылку на него, чтобы вызвать cancel () или отменить все поставленные в очередь тосты. Есть ли менеджер Toast?

Как настроить Toast на Android?

Можно ли настроить Toast на Android. Например, если мы можем поместить в него значок изображения и кнопку места.

Тосты в сравнении с диалоговыми окнами: что использовать когда?

Ответ может быть субъективным. Ответ может быть интуицией. И я думаю, что ответ можно найти из традиционных модальных или немодальных дискуссий. Но в целом, как вы обычно решаете, к кому идти? Каковы их варианты использования? Благодарю.